Author: teemperor Date: Fri Oct 11 01:42:22 2019 New Revision: 374525 URL: http://llvm.org/viewvc/llvm-project?rev=374525&view=rev Log: [lldb] Fix crash in CxxModuleHandler when std module is empty
We currently don't handle the error in the Expected we get when searching for an equal local DeclContext. Usually this can't happen as this would require that we have a STL container and we can find libc++'s std module, but when we load the module in the expression parser the module doesn't even contain the 'std' namespace. The only way I see to test this is by having a fake 'std' module that requires a special define to actually provide its contents, while it will just be empty (that is, it doesn't even contain the 'std' namespace) without that define. LLDB currently doesn't know about that define in the expression parser, so it will load the wrong 'empty' module which should trigger this error. Also removed the 'auto' for that variable as the function name doesn't make it obvious that this is an expected and not just a optional/ptr (which is how this slipped in from the start).
